When The Forest is No Longer Dim is one such quest, and it takes you to the Giant Banyan. This area is initially contaminated by spores that deal damage if you stay in it for too long. However, after finishing this quest, you won't have to deal with those anymore.
How To Find The Researcher

The quest starts with a distress call from a certain location. When you get to that location, you'll first have to defeat a few exiles and then find a key to free the main researcher. This key can be found inside a tent, and it'll be marked with a quest icon once you investigate the cage keeping the researcher locked up.
She will then take you near the Giant Banyan where you'll be asked to locate another researcher. At this point, you'll see some yellow highlighted areas on the map. Go into these areas and use your sensor to locate some yellow beams on the ground. Here's where you'll find them:
- The first bean can be found in the middle of a few animal bodies with a red aura on them.
- The second one can be found in the middle of a fallen tree branch.
- When you get to the third yellow circle, you'll finally find the researcher.
How To Clear All Contaminated Zones

After finding the researcher, you'll be taken to multiple contaminated zones where you'll have to solve a small puzzle to direct a beam of light at the offshoot core in the middle. To do this, you'll have to start the beam by hitting the first mechanism marked by the quest, and then rotate the others in a specific direction.
All these tasks can be achieved by simply hitting the mechanisms. The best way to do it is by following the light and rotating the mechanism it's currently on. With that in mind, here are the steps to solve all the puzzles:

Using a character with pistols like Mortefi or Chixia makes it a lot easier to hit the mechanisms.
After you finish the second zone, you'll have to help the researchers create some antibodies. To do this, you'll see three different items in the area. You have to read the subtitles at the bottom of your screen and click on the items displayed in yellow color.
How To Open The Research Institute
After clearing the three containment zones, you'll have to access an abandoned Research Institute. When you head there, you'll first have to fight a bunch of Hooscamps. Once they're defeated, you'll have to solve three grid puzzles in the following way:

There's a chance that you might get bugged here and a cutscene might not trigger when you enter the Institute.
To fix this, simply restart the game and enter again.
In the end, you'll have to reach the top of the Banyan, defeat a bunch of Hoochiefs, and the quest will be over.
